"obligation" has 4 syllables: obl-ig-at-ion. It rhymes with trepidation and indignation, if that helps it stick.

"Obligation" has 4 syllables: obl · ig · at · ion.
The IPA transcription of "obligation" is /ɑb.ləˈɡeɪ.ʃən/.
Obligation: The act of binding oneself by a social, legal, or moral tie to someone.
